Each week, E-Scrap News lists the companies that have recently achieved certification to the following standards: e-Stewards, ISO 9001, ISO 14001, NAID AAA, OHSAS 18001, R2 and RIOS. The scorecard also notes companies that have undergone a CHWMEG audit.
